Barrett Business Q2 revenue up 10%, beats estimates

Refinitivقراءة أقل من دقيقة

Overview

  • Barrett Business Services Q2 revenue up 10% to $307.7 mln, beating estimates

  • Net income for Q2 rises to $18.5 mln, or $0.70 per diluted share

  • Co announces new $100 mln stock repurchase program

Outlook

  • BBSI expects 2025 gross billings growth of 9% to 10%

  • Company projects WSE growth of 6% to 8% for 2025

  • BBSI anticipates gross margin of 2.9% to 3.05% in 2025

  • Company maintains effective tax rate at 26% to 27%

Result Drivers

  • CLIENT GROWTH - Net new client growth and strong client retention drove revenue increase, per CEO Gary Kramer

  • PEO SERVICES - Growth in professional employer services contributed to higher gross billings

  • WORKERS' COMPENSATION - Lower workers' compensation costs benefited gross billings, aided by favorable prior year adjustments

Analyst Coverage

  • The current average analyst rating on the shares is "buy" and the breakdown of recommendations is 3 "strong buy" or "buy", 1 "hold" and no "sell" or "strong sell"

  • The average consensus recommendation for the employment services peer group is "buy"

  • Wall Street's median 12-month price target for Barrett Business Services Inc is $46.00, about 3.3% above its August 5 closing price of $44.47

  • The stock recently traded at 19 times the next 12-month earnings vs. a P/E of 18 three months ago
